The excerpt left me aghast at lack of knowledge or integrity of the author regarding healthcare ethics and confidentiality. I worked in a hospital for 40+ years in management positions directly involved with patient rights and what Caroline was proposing would have gotten an employee fired, whether it occurred today or 40 years ago. Not only was she considering violating a patient’s confidentiality/privacy (which has always been mandatory: HIPAA just put a new name to it and made it more specific), but she was also becoming personal with the patient and bringing her sister into it. I can’t support this premise and caution readers to carefully consider this.
